您的位置:首页 > 资讯攻略 > 如何确保网页打开后自动全屏显示

如何确保网页打开后自动全屏显示

2024-11-21 18:34:04

浏览网页时,不少用户倾向于一打开网页就立即显示最大化窗口,以便于获取更多的信息和更佳的视觉体验。实现这一目标可以从多个维度出发,包括浏览器设置、HTML与CSS编码技巧、JavaScript的应用,以及针对特定操作系统的配置方法。

如何确保网页打开后自动全屏显示 1

浏览器设置

大部分现代浏览器如Google Chrome、Mozilla Firefox、Microsoft Edge等都允许用户设定在新标签页或新窗口打开时,网页自动最大化显示。这通常是通过浏览器的全局设置来完成的。

如何确保网页打开后自动全屏显示 2

Chrome浏览器的设置

1. 快捷键使用:一种简便的方法是通过快捷键来实现窗口的最大化。对于Windows用户,在浏览器窗口未最大化时,可以按F11键切换到全屏模式(适用于Chrome、Firefox等多个浏览器)。虽然不是严格的“最大化”,但提供了一种全屏浏览体验。

2. 配置启动行为:Chrome目前没有直接的设置可以让每个新窗口默认最大化,但可以在用户打开Chrome时保持上一次关闭时的窗口大小(这通常是最大化的,前提是用户之前最大化关闭了浏览器)。如需在下次启动时自动恢复之前的窗口大小和位置,可以确保在关闭浏览器时窗口是最大化的。

3. 外部软件:有些第三方软件如“Browser AutoMaximizer”或“Winamp Fullscreen Browser”可以用于控制浏览器的启动行为,使其在每次打开时自动最大化。但需要注意软件的兼容性和安全性。

Firefox浏览器的设置

Firefox允许用户配置在新窗口或标签页打开时的默认窗口大小,不过不像早期版本那样有直接的设置选项,而是需要通过手动修改配置文件(prefs.js)或使用特定的插件来实现。例如,Auto Resize Window插件可以在打开新窗口时调整其大小到用户预设的尺寸。

HTML与CSS编码技巧

网页开发者可以通过HTML和CSS编码来控制网页加载时的显示区域大小,虽然这不能直接使浏览器窗口最大化,但可以让网页内容占据尽可能多的显示空间。

设置视口

使用``标签在HTML文档的`

`部分中设置视口(viewport),这是控制移动设备上浏览器布局的一种方式,但也适用于桌面端来确保内容适配各种屏幕尺寸。

```html

```

这一行代码让网页宽度与设备宽度相同,且初始缩放比例为100%,保证内容不会由于默认缩放比例不同而出现滚动条。

CSS的全屏样式

利用CSS的全屏布局(Fullscreen API),可以使网页内容填满整个浏览器窗口。但这同样不会让浏览器窗口本身最大化,只会影响网页内容的展示。

```css

html, body {

margin: 0;

padding: 0;

width: 100%;

height: 100%;

overflow: hidden;

```

这一组CSS规则移除了所有默认的边距和填充,将`html`和`body`的宽度和高度设置为100%,且禁用了内容溢出时的滚动条。

JavaScript的应用

JavaScript在控制网页行为和交互方面具有强大的力量,通过编写JavaScript代码,可以实现更加动态和定制化的效果,虽然直接让浏览器窗口最大化超出了一般网页脚本的权限范围,但可以使用JavaScript来提升用户体验。

调整窗口大小

JavaScript提供了一个`window.resizeTo()`方法,用于调整浏览器窗口的大小。但这种方法有几个重要的限制:

它只能在用户触发的操作(如点击按钮)之后执行,防止滥用。

很多现代浏览器出于安全和用户体验的考虑,对窗口大小和位置的操作施加了严格的限制,这意味着在许多情况下,这些调用可能不会生效。

示例代码:

```javascript

function maximizeWindow() {

window.resizeTo(screen.availWidth, screen.availHeight);

```

这段代码在调用时会尝试将窗口调整到屏幕的可用宽度和高度,但由于浏览器策略的限制,这在实际应用中效果可能并不理想。

优化加载体验

即便不能直接最大化窗口,JavaScript依然可以在网页加载过程中通过异步加载资源、动画过渡等方式,让内容展示更加流畅,间接提升用户的使用体验。

针对特定操作系统的配置

操作系统本身对应用程序窗口的行为有着重要影响,尽管直接针对网页最大化配置的选项有限,但通过系统级的一些设置,可以改善某些情况下浏览器窗口的打开行为。

Windows系统的多任务视图和快速启动

在Windows 10和Windows 11中,通过多任务视图可以快速管理窗口大小和布局。同时,将这些窗口“固定”到虚拟桌面也可以在一定程度上保证它们启动时的一致性和组织性。但需要注意,这些方法并不是自动让浏览器窗口最大化的直接解决方案。

注册表修改

某些情况下,高级用户可以通过修改Windows注册表来调整某些应用程序的默认窗口行为。但对于标准的网页浏览来说,不推荐通过修改注册表来影响浏览器窗口的大小,因为这可能会引发稳定性和安全性问题。

结论

实现网页一打开就是最大化这一目标,由于安全性和用户体验方面的考量,在大多数现代浏览器和操作系统环境中并不是一件简单的事情。开发者和用户可以依赖的最佳实践包括优化网页内容以适应各种屏幕尺寸、使用HTML和CSS来实现全屏布局效果、通过JavaScript来提升页面加载的流畅性,以及通过操作系统设置来改善窗口管理体验。通过这些方式,虽然不能直接达到“最大化”的目标,但可以极大地提升用户在浏览网页时的视觉和操作体验。

相关下载